The University of Nevada, Reno, Department of Pediatrics is recruiting for an Administrative Assistant 4 supporting both the Chair and department. The Chair of the Department of Pediatrics is jointly appointed and leads both the UNR Department of Pediatrics and the Renown Children's Hospital. This role will provide coordination for the Chair including serving as the principal contact and liaison for the department, interfacing with the foundations of both institutions, assisting in maintaining department operations, preparing, and reviewing reports, providing support to various HR initiatives such as recruitment and faculty performance evaluations, and coordinating academic and research support for the department and other duties as assigned.
The department is currently in a period of extensive growth with rapid development of several clinical programs. This new position will provide critical support for the growing needs of the department. It is an exciting time for the department and the affiliation of the UNR School of Medicine and /Renown Health has created some truly exciting opportunities including this one.
Required Qualifications
Graduation from high school or equivalent education and four years of progressively responsible relevant work experience which included experience in one or more of the following areas: providing administrative/program support to professional staff and management; performing secretarial duties in support of a manager; coordinating communications between the manager, staff and program clientele; supervision of subordinate staff; researching information from internal and external sources; OR
One year of experience as an Administrative Assistant III in Nevada State service; OR
An equivalent combination of education and experience as described above.
Schedule
The typical work schedule is Monday through Friday from 8:00 am to 5:00 pm; this is subject to change based on organizational needs.
Compensation Grade
Grade 29
In classified service, salary is in Grade and Step. The Step is determined based on the Nevada Administrative Code. Salary placement above a Step 01 at initial appointment is determined based on the recruitment, the candidate's qualifications, internal equity and budgets. A request to accelerate salary must be approved by Human Resources and abide by the Nevada Administrative Code.
